The table below looks at the prevalence of the term Life Science in permanent job vacancies in the UK excluding London.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that cited Life Science over the 6 months leading up to 17 May 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
17 May 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 485 548 463
Rank change year-on-year +63 -85 -195
Permanent jobs citing Life Science 90 212 307
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the UK excluding London 0.23% 0.30% 0.52%
As % of the Miscellaneous category 0.67% 0.88% 1.23%
Number of salaries quoted 45 95 119
10th Percentile £31,250 £26,250 £31,250
25th Percentile £33,125 £31,250 £38,750
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£55,000 £42,500 £55,000
Median % change year-on-year +29.41% -22.73% +10.00%
75th Percentile £66,250 £60,000 £72,500
90th Percentile £77,500 £70,000 £102,500
UK median annual salary £58,750 £47,500 £64,470
% change year-on-year +23.68% -26.32% +12.12%
